oh btw, 200mm enough for spotting in LAX?

 

200mm is good enough for LAX spotting like picture below just 180mm with crop out. But for close up shot have to be more zoom.

 

IPB Image

 

Right now (NOV-FEB) is the best time for LAX spotting, the weather is perfect blue sky and sun shine.

 

P.S Do not forget to bring the small lens for approaching section.
